Placement of VBR Video Data on MZR disks

Recently, disk zoning techniques have been widely used for increasing disk drive capacity. As a side effect, data transfer rates for outer zones of a hard disk are much higher than those of inner zones. Without giving proper care to disk zoning features, disk bandwidth cannot be utilized e ectively. In this paper, we propose a data placement scheme for VBR (Variable Bit Rate) video objects, called NCTT (Near Constant Transfer Time). NCTT considers the nature of the VBR, the MZR disk characteristics and the popularity of video objects to e ectively place the blocks. In NCTT, the disk blocks of a video object are placed so as to have similar transfer times, i.e, it takes a similar time to retrieve each disk block. Through extensive simulations, we compared the performance of NCTT with existing schemes. The simulation results show that NCTT utilizes the disk bandwidth e ectively and supports more users than existing schemes.
